Access - Abrir Excel en primer plano

 
Vista:

Abrir Excel en primer plano

Publicado por Jose (8 intervenciones) el 28/07/2020 18:23:24
Buenas tardes,

Gracias de antemano a toda esta gran comunidad.

Estoy atascado en algo que creo que es muy básico. En un Access desde un botón llamo a un archivo Excel donde tengo almacenado todos los turnos de mis empleados. El Access se visualiza a pantalla completa y lo que necesito es que el Excel se vea en primer plano, es decir, no se quede por detrás del Access. Pongo el código del botón que levanta el archivo Excel.

1
2
3
4
5
6
7
Private Sub btnExcel_Click()
Dim Abrir_Excel As Object
Set Abrir_Excel = CreateObject("Excel.Application")
Abrir_Excel.Visible = True
Abrir_Excel.Workbooks.Open ("C:\Users\Jose\Desktop\Turnos.xlsx")
Abrir_Excel.Windows("Turnos.xlsx").Activate
End Sub.

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der
Imágen de perfil de Joan
Val: 414
Bronce
Ha mantenido su posición en Access (en relación al último mes)
Gráfica de Access

Abrir Excel en primer plano

Publicado por Joan (150 intervenciones) el 28/07/2020 18:45:08
Hola

Prueba directamente con:

1
2
3
On Error Resume Next
 
Docmd.Application.FollowHyperlink "C:\Users\Jose\Desktop\Turnos.xlsx"

Un saludo,
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Abrir Excel en primer plano

Publicado por Jose (8 intervenciones) el 29/07/2020 09:39:25
Buenos días,

Gracias por tu respuesta Joan.

Me indica "Error de compilación, no se encontró el miembro o el dato del miembro" en Application.

Un sa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Imágen de perfil de Joan
Val: 414
Bronce
Ha mantenido su posición en Access (en relación al último mes)
Gráfica de Access

Abrir Excel en primer plano

Publicado por Joan (150 intervenciones) el 29/07/2020 12:16:43
Disculpa pon este código:

1
2
3
4
5
6
7
On Error Resume Next
 
With DoCmd
 
Application.FollowHyperlink "C:\Users\Jose\Desktop\Turnos.xlsx"
 
End With

Saludos,
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

Abrir Excel en primer plano

Publicado por Jose (8 intervenciones) el 29/07/2020 18:57:16
Hola Joan,

Muchas gracias por tu solución, ahora si que funciona. Gracias.

Un saludo.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ar